
Ergothioneine is an amino acid derivative naturally found in various sources, including certain types of mushrooms, legumes, and specific microorganisms. Its chemical structure is similar to that of histidine, but ergothioneine has an additional methyl group compared to histidine. This feature enhances its biological activity and enables it to function as a potent antioxidant. Mushrooms, in particular, are known as one of the richest sources of ergothioneine, and its positive effects on human health are being actively researched.
Ergothioneine’s biological role stems from its strong antioxidant properties. Thanks to its ability to neutralize free radicals in the body, it has a protective effect against cellular damage caused by oxidative stress. Oxidative stress is a fundamental factor underlying many chronic diseases, and ergothioneine’s potential to reduce this condition makes it an important component for health.
Furthermore, ergothioneine’s benefits at the cellular level are also noteworthy. Scientific studies show that this compound slows down the aging process of cells and supports the immune system. In addition, some research suggests that ergothioneine may have neuroprotective effects. This indicates its contribution to the nervous system and demonstrates its potential to protect brain health. Therefore, it is understood that ergothioneine has a wide range of biological effects and can play important roles in human health.

Lack of Ergothioneine Synthesis in the Body
Ergothioneine is a natural compound found in mushrooms and some microorganisms. Among the important features of this compound are its powerful antioxidant effects. However, the human body cannot synthesize ergothioneine; this means that the body must obtain this beneficial molecule from external sources. Humans usually obtain ergothioneine through mushrooms, grains, and some vegetables. However, dietary diversity and lifestyle can directly affect the intake of this compound.

Ergothioneine and Oxidative Stress
Oxidative stress describes a condition that can lead to cellular damage and is an important factor in the development of various diseases. It occurs when free radicals from outside overwhelm the body’s antioxidant defense system. At this point, ergothioneine, a natural compound found in mushrooms and some plants, plays an important role in protecting the body from oxidative stress. Ergothioneine is known for having a strong antioxidant property and can protect cells from the harmful effects of free radicals.
Various studies show that ergothioneine is effective in fighting oxidative stress. Research reveals that this compound has the ability to reduce the effects of free radicals at the cellular level. For example, ergothioneine helps keep cellular components that play a critical role in energy production healthy by protecting mitochondrial function. This mechanism particularly points to the potential to minimize cellular damage that occurs during aging.
